One may also ask, what is the difference between a STEM school and a regular school? Traditional education is focused on replicating the correct hypothesises, while one of the most important pillars of STEM module is to build creativity. STEM is focused on stimulating the brain and giving it a free reign to create, rather than simply replicate what is already known to the world.
Similarly, why is STEM important in schools?
STEM stands for science, technology, engineering, and mathematics. STEM is important because it pervades every part of our lives. STEM activities provide hands-on and minds-on lessons for the student. Making math and science both fun and interesting helps the student to do much more than just learn.
